Che cos'è l'ordine decrescente?

Learn More        


Che cos'è l'ordine decrescente?

L'ordine discendente si riferisce alla disposizione di elementi o valori in una sequenza specifica in cui ogni elemento successivo è più piccolo o più piccolo del precedente. È l'opposto dell'ordine ascendente, in cui gli elementi sono disposti in ordine crescente. L'ordine discendente è comunemente utilizzato in vari campi, tra cui la tecnologia, l'informatica, la programmazione e le comunicazioni.

In che modo l'ordine decrescente è utile negli algoritmi di ordinamento?

L'ordine decrescente svolge un ruolo fondamentale negli algoritmi di ordinamento, poiché aiuta a disporre i dati in un ordine specifico. Gli algoritmi di ordinamento come il bubble sort, il selection sort e l'insertion sort utilizzano l'ordine discendente per ordinare gli elementi dal più alto al più basso. Ciò consente di effettuare ricerche, filtrare e analizzare i dati in modo efficiente, soprattutto quando si tratta di grandi insiemi di dati.

Che impatto ha l'ordine decrescente sugli algoritmi di ricerca?

L'ordine decrescente può avere un impatto significativo sugli algoritmi di ricerca, in particolare quando si cerca il valore massimo o si trovano i primi elementi in base a determinati criteri. Organizzando i dati in ordine decrescente, diventa più facile identificare rapidamente i valori più alti o più significativi. Questa ottimizzazione può migliorare l'efficienza e la velocità degli algoritmi di ricerca, riducendo la complessità temporale del processo di ricerca.

Come si applica l'ordine decrescente alla visualizzazione dei dati?

Nella visualizzazione dei dati, l'ordine decrescente aiuta a presentare le informazioni in modo più significativo e d'impatto. Quando si rappresentano i dati in grafici a barre, a torta o in altre visualizzazioni, disporre i dati in ordine decrescente consente agli spettatori di identificare rapidamente gli elementi più significativi o di spicco. Questo aiuta a trasmettere il messaggio in modo più efficace e consente di confrontare più facilmente i diversi punti di dati.

Come si usa l'ordine decrescente nei canali di comunicazione?

Nei canali di comunicazione come le applicazioni di chat, i client di posta elettronica o le piattaforme di messaggistica, l'ordine decrescente è spesso utilizzato per visualizzare i messaggi o le conversazioni. I messaggi o le conversazioni più recenti sono in genere mostrati in alto, consentendo di seguire facilmente il filo della conversazione dal più recente al più recente. In questo modo è possibile recuperare rapidamente gli ultimi aggiornamenti senza dover scorrere tutti i messaggi precedenti.

In che modo l'ordine decrescente influisce sull'efficienza degli algoritmi?

L'ordine decrescente può avere un impatto significativo sull'efficienza degli algoritmi. L'ordinamento degli elementi in ordine decrescente consente di ottimizzare gli algoritmi di ricerca, riducendo la complessità del tempo necessario per trovare gli elementi massimi o superiori. Inoltre, quando si tratta di grandi insiemi di dati, l'ordinamento degli elementi in ordine decrescente può migliorare le prestazioni degli algoritmi, consentendo un accesso più rapido ai punti di dati più significativi.

Quali algoritmi di ordinamento utilizzano l'ordine decrescente?

Diversi algoritmi di ordinamento utilizzano l'ordine decrescente, tra cui selection sort, insertion sort, merge sort e quicksort. Questi algoritmi riordinano gli elementi in una sequenza specifica in cui ogni elemento successivo è più o meno piccolo del precedente.

L'ordine decrescente influisce sulla complessità temporale degli algoritmi di ordinamento?

L'ordine discendente non influisce sulla complessità temporale degli algoritmi di ordinamento. La complessità temporale degli algoritmi di ordinamento più comuni rimane la stessa indipendentemente dall'ordine ascendente o discendente. Tuttavia, il numero di confronti e scambi può variare.

È possibile utilizzare l'ordine decrescente nella paginazione dei risultati di ricerca?

Sì, l'ordine decrescente è comunemente usato nella paginazione dei risultati di ricerca. Ordinando i risultati della ricerca in ordine decrescente in base a un criterio pertinente (ad esempio, il punteggio di pertinenza, il timestamp), è possibile visualizzare i risultati più recenti o di rango più elevato nella prima pagina, consentendo agli utenti di navigare tra i risultati in modo più efficiente.

In che modo l'ordine decrescente influisce sull'efficienza dell'indicizzazione dei database?

L'ordine decrescente può influire sull'efficienza dell'indicizzazione del database quando si tratta di query che comportano scansioni di intervalli o filtri. In alcuni casi, un indice discendente può migliorare le prestazioni delle query che recuperano i valori più recenti o più elevati. Tuttavia, è importante considerare il caso d'uso specifico e consultare la documentazione del database per le strategie di indicizzazione ottimali.

È possibile ordinare un array in ordine decrescente utilizzando le funzioni integrate nei linguaggi di programmazione?

Sì, molti linguaggi di programmazione forniscono funzioni integrate per ordinare gli array in ordine decrescente. Ad esempio, in Python è possibile utilizzare la funzione sorted () con il parametro reverse=True. Altri linguaggi, come JavaScript, hanno funzioni simili, come array.sort() con una funzione di confronto personalizzata.

In che modo l'ordine decrescente influisce sull'efficienza della ricerca binaria?

L'ordine decrescente non influisce direttamente sull'efficienza di un algoritmo di ricerca binaria. La ricerca binaria funziona dividendo ripetutamente lo spazio di ricerca a metà, indipendentemente dall'ordine degli elementi. Tuttavia, quando si esegue una ricerca binaria su un array ordinato in modo discendente, potrebbe essere necessario regolare la logica di confronto per gestire l'ordinamento inverso e garantire risultati di ricerca accurati.

Posso ordinare un elenco di date in ordine decrescente?

Sì, è possibile ordinare un elenco di date in ordine decrescente. La maggior parte dei linguaggi di programmazione fornisce librerie data/ora con funzioni per l'ordinamento delle date. È possibile utilizzare queste librerie per ordinare l'elenco di date in base ai valori della data, collocando le date più recenti all'inizio dell'elenco.

L'ordine decrescente influisce sull'efficienza delle ricerche nelle tabelle hash?

No, l'ordine decrescente non influisce sull'efficienza delle ricerche nelle tabelle hash. Le tabelle hash utilizzano una funzione hash per mappare le chiavi in specifici bucket, consentendo una ricerca in tempo costante indipendentemente dall'ordine delle chiavi. L'efficienza delle ricerche nelle tabelle hash rimane costante indipendentemente dall'ordine di ordinamento.

È possibile ordinare un elenco di numeri interi in ordine decrescente senza utilizzare le funzioni integrate?

Sì, è possibile ordinare un elenco di numeri interi in ordine decrescente senza utilizzare le funzioni integrate, implementando un proprio algoritmo di ordinamento. Uno di questi algoritmi è l'ordinamento per inserimento. Iterando sull'elenco e inserendo ogni elemento nella posizione corretta nella parte ordinata dell'elenco, è possibile ottenere un ordine decrescente.

Che impatto ha l'ordine discendente sull'efficienza degli algoritmi di attraversamento dei grafi?

L'ordine discendente non ha un impatto diretto sull'efficienza degli algoritmi di attraversamento dei grafi, come la ricerca depth-first (DFS) o la ricerca breadth-first (BFS). Questi algoritmi esplorano i nodi in base alla loro connettività piuttosto che al loro ordine. Tuttavia, quando si elaborano i risultati dell'attraversamento, si può scegliere di presentare i nodi in ordine decrescente per scopi specifici.

È possibile ordinare un elenco di oggetti personalizzati in ordine decrescente in base a più attributi?

Sì, è possibile ordinare un elenco di oggetti personalizzati in ordine decrescente in base a più attributi. È possibile fornire una funzione di confronto personalizzata come parametro chiave della funzione sorted (), specificando gli attributi desiderati e il loro ordine di importanza per l'ordinamento.

In che modo l'ordinamento in ordine decrescente influisce sulla stabilità dell'ordinamento unione?

L'ordinamento in ordine decrescente non influisce sulla stabilità di merge sort. L'ordinamento per unione è un algoritmo di ordinamento stabile che mantiene l'ordine relativo degli elementi uguali. Indipendentemente dall'ordine di ordinamento (ascendente o discendente), l'ordinamento per unione garantisce che gli elementi uguali mantengano il loro ordine originale durante il processo di unione.


Sui nostri prodotti è possibile attivare applicazioni di controllo parentale,

scopri come


Confronta  ()
x